torppari Spanish - English

1.


2.

  • Englishtenant

  • Englishone who pays a fee in return for the use of land, etc.

  • Spanishinquilino, arrendatario





English translator: Spanish English torppari  Eesti sõnaraamat   Español Traductor   Svenska Översättare